Subject[PATCH net-next 3/3] net: phy: dp83867: implement support for io_impedance_ctrl nvmem cell
Date
We have a board where measurements indicate that the current three
options - leaving IO_IMPEDANCE_CTRL at the (factory calibrated) reset
value or using one of the two boolean properties to set it to the
min/max value - are too coarse.

Implement support for the newly added binding allowing device tree to
specify an nvmem cell containing an appropriate value for this
specific board.

@@ -521,6 +522,51 @@ static int dp83867_verify_rgmii_cfg(struct phy_device *phydev)
}

#if I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_OF_MDIO)
+static int dp83867_of_init_io_impedance(struct phy_device *phydev)
+{
+ struct dp83867_private *dp83867 = phydev->priv;
+ struct device *dev = &phydev->mdio.dev;
+ struct device_node *of_node = dev->of_node;
+ struct nvmem_cell *cell;
+ u8 *buf, val;
+ int ret;
+
+ cell = of_nvmem_cell_get(of_node, "io_impedance_ctrl");
+ if (IS_ERR(cell)) {
+ ret = PTR_ERR(cell);
+ if (ret != -ENOENT)
+ return phydev_err_probe(phydev, ret,
+ "failed to get nvmem cell io_impedance_ctrl\n");
+
+ /* If no nvmem cell, check for the boolean properties. */
+ if (of_property_read_bool(of_node, "ti,max-output-impedance"))
+ dp83867->io_impedance = DP83867_IO_MUX_CFG_IO_IMPEDANCE_MAX;
+ else if (of_property_read_bool(of_node, "ti,min-output-impedance"))
+ dp83867->io_impedance = DP83867_IO_MUX_CFG_IO_IMPEDANCE_MIN;
+ else
+ dp83867->io_impedance = -1; /* leave at default */
+
+ return 0;
+ }
+
+ buf = nvmem_cell_read(cell, NULL);
+ nvmem_cell_put(cell);
+
+ if (IS_ERR(buf))
+ return PTR_ERR(buf);
+
+ val = *buf;
+ kfree(buf);
+
+ if ((val & DP83867_IO_MUX_CFG_IO_IMPEDANCE_MASK) != val) {
+ phydev_err(phydev, "nvmem cell 'io_impedance_ctrl' contents out of range\n");
+ return -ERANGE;
+ }
+ dp83867->io_impedance = val;
+
+ return 0;
+}
